(Swe) Strv m/31

image

Ground RB: Reserve > Reserve
Ground AB: Reserve > Reserve
Ground SB: Reserve > Reserve

(Remove APDS Round)

The Strv m/31, also known as Landsverk L-10, was designed and built by AB Landsverk during the interwar period.

The tank was not in-service when the “37/24 mm skarp patron m/34 spårljuspansarprojektil m/1949” was invented in 1949

Des Moines and Newport News are perhaps the most glaring examples of ships being an oppressive menace in a downtier and cannon fodder when uptiered.

If all cruiser gun penetration values wouldn’t have been nerfed, Des Moines’ current BR placement would be arguably justifiable, as she used to be able to reliably pen most of the BBs she now regularly faces. That is of course no longer the case.

On the other hand, that same nerf makes it harder than it used to be for a number of Des Moines’ traditional light cruiser opponents to take advantage of her glaring weakspot that makes her such a glass cannon.

Back in the good old days of reduced presence of competitive BBs around BR 6.0, battles tended to be decided by the number/skill of any Des Moines operators present in each team. While I personally enjoyed this scenario a lot, I don’t think many CL operators would like to see a repeat of it.

(Swe) U-SH 204 GK

image

Ground RB: 5.3 > 5.7

(Give it the scouting ability and APHE-CBC) (Bug report)

The vehicle has excellent speed and can resist small-arms fire, including some 12.7mm rounds from certain angles. However, its 20mm cannon is highly ineffective, struggling against anything with more than ~10mm of armor, despite the theoretical penetration of its HVAP rounds.

This severely limits its ability to engage ground targets at its BR. Combined with the lack of scouting ability, it ends up being far less useful than comparable vehicles, making it over-tiered in its current state But giving it access to APHEI (PSA) and APHEI-T (PLA). Would make it justified to be at the same BR as a SPAA/Light tank to the Strv 74.

The round has the same Explosive filler as the L3/33 CC, in a 45-55mm pen chell
